PetVet Vaccination Clinic Introduce
For pet parents in the Virginia region, specifically around Charlottesville, maintaining their furry family member's preventative health often involves balancing cost, quality, and convenience. The **PetVet Vaccination Clinic** at 921 River Rd, Charlottesville, VA, is structured specifically to meet this demand, focusing on providing high-quality, essential preventive veterinary care without the need for traditional appointments or the additional expense of a comprehensive office visit fee that is typical of full-service hospitals. This model ensures that core wellness needs—especially vaccinations and parasite control—are both accessible and affordable for a wider range of Virginia pet owners.
The clinic’s primary mission is to offer **Preventive Veterinary Care**, serving as a crucial layer of defense against common and serious infectious diseases. While PetVet does not operate as a full-service animal hospital equipped for surgeries, internal medicine, or complex diagnostics, its specialization in wellness exams, vaccinations, and testing allows it to streamline the process, resulting in transparent, competitive pricing and a more efficient experience. Pet owners looking to keep their dogs and cats protected against rabies, parvovirus, Feline Leukemia (FeLV), and various parasites will find PetVet a valuable resource in the local area.

One of the most notable aspects of the PetVet model is the typical lack of a required appointment for services. This 'no-appointment' approach for vaccinations and routine tests is a huge benefit for busy Virginia families, though clients are often encouraged to pre-register online to further save time. However, clients should note the nature of a high-volume, walk-in clinic environment. As one review noted, the setting, particularly when dogs are not kept on a leash, can present challenges for **highly reactive dogs**. Pet owners are strongly encouraged to maintain strict control of their pets for safety and comfort within the clinic environment.

PetVet Vaccination Clinic focuses on a specific, high-demand set of preventative and wellness services for both dogs and cats. This specialized range allows them to provide essential care efficiently and affordably. Services include:
- **Annual Pet Vaccinations** for dogs and cats, ensuring immunity against core diseases.
- **Dog and Cat Vaccinations** including state-required **Dog Rabies Vaccine** and **Cat Rabies Vaccine** (available in PureVax or IMRAB).
- **Comprehensive Vaccine Range for Dogs** such as the **Dog 5-in-1 Vaccine (DA2P + Parvovirus)**, **Dog Bordetella Vaccine**, **Dog Leptospirosis Vaccine (4-Way)**, **Dog Lyme Disease Vaccine**, **Dog Rattlesnake Vaccine**, and **Dog Influenza Vaccine (H3N8/H3N2)**.
- **Comprehensive Vaccine Range for Cats** including the **Cat 3-in-1 Vaccine (FVRCP)** and **Cat Feline Leukemia Vaccine (FeLV)**.
- **Pet Wellness Exams** conducted by a licensed veterinarian.
- **Puppy Vaccinations** and **Kitten Vaccinations** for essential initial protection.
- **Intestinal Parasite Screening** via **Fecal Test**, and diagnostics such as a **Blood Test**.
- **Dog Heartworm and Tick-Borne Disease Test** for crucial early detection.
- **Parasite Prevention and Control** including **Fleas & Ticks** products and preventative medication.
- **Deworming (Roundworm/Hookworm)** and **Tapeworm Treatment**.
- Convenience services like **Microchip Pet ID** for permanent identification and **Nail Trim**.
- **Dog Wellness Packages** (e.g., **Dog Essential Health Package**, **Dog Vital Health Package**, **Dog Total Health Package**) and **Cat Wellness Packages** (e.g., **Cat Vital Health Package (Indoor)**, **Cat Total Health Package (Outdoor)**) that bundle vaccinations and testing at a discounted rate.
